Riding on a 119-inch wheelbase, these Colony Parks were over 216 inches long and nearly 80 inches wide; by all means a very large car even by todays standards. (first posted 11/15/2015) 1966 sales literature proudly proclaimed the Mercury Colony Park as The finest this side of the Lincoln Continental, and 1968 even claimed If Lincoln Continental made a wagon, this would be it. Original & Highly Original. The cargo area is accessed via a dual-action tailgate, which drops down as a tailgate or opens out like a door with the glass up or down. The Colony Park was by no means completely invisible, with 1966 sales coming in at just under 19,000 units. Power seat ac rear power window. The 66 Colony Park started well below Lincoln pricing at $3,502, but was still the second most expensive Mercury behind the ultra rare S-55 performance convertible.
